When our taxi pulled up in front of the hotel all we could see was a huge closed wooden door with an intercom on the left. Upon pressing a button next to the hotel name on the intercom we heard a loud click and we could open the huge wooden door. Upon entering the hallway you can see the elevator but this is a building elevator not a hotel elevator so only people who have a key are either people who live in the building or the hotelier on the second floor. You have to trudge up two flights of steps to reach the hotel reception to book in. Check in is not until 2pm but they did keep our cases as we arrived early and they did take our cases up to our room before we checked in which was much appreciated. Upon check in you are charged €3 per night, per person tourist tax which our travel agent neglected to tell us in the UK. We were on the third floor (so about five floors from main entrance) but they were very accommodating in taking us up in the lift after a long day walking the streets of Rome. However always leave your key with reception when you leave the hotel for the day as I heard them ‘reminding’ other visitors not to take the key with them when they went out. We had a lovely view of the main street but it is noisy as it overlooks bars, restaurants and a busy main road but I actually liked listening to the hustle and bustle outside but I do understand it may not be to everyone’s taste especially if they are light sleepers. The room is sparse ie no tea/coffee making facilities, no hairdryer (just handy to know to bring your own) and plug sockets that we could find were limited (we found two but may have missed a couple to be fair). There was a tv half way up the wall but when we turned it on it asked us to plug something in to see/hear anything so didn’t bother). The beds were comfortable enough but they were very narrow and had a tendency to move across the room every time you turned over. There was a very basic wardrobe in the room in which someone had scratched graffiti into the side of it. The whole room could do with a lick of paint to be honest. The bathroom is where the fun began because the shower had rust/mould? round the bottom and the shower tray I initially thought was covered in hair was actually spider cracks along the bottom. I appreciate both of us are larger ladies but unless you are a size zero model on a diet you will never get in the shower as the opening in is TINY!!! However there is a bidet if you fancy it! Breakfast is served between 8-10am in the small room off main reception desk and is very basic ie croissant, biscuits, roll, cake, tea/coffee and seemed to be same every day and honestly no use for me as a vegan. Location wise though it is only a short walk away from the San Mary Maggiore (excuse spelling) and from here there are restaurants, supermarkets and meeting places for tourist buses and also when leaving the hotel if you turn right and walk up to the end of the street and turn left you will find the metro and for €7 you can get a 24hr ticket. Wouldn’t say it was very practical for families with prams or people with serious mobility issues as the elevator is very small and narrow.

The Hotel Oriente is located near the Church Santa Maria Maggiore and not far away from the Metro-Station Vittoria Emanuele/Line A and Termini Station. In the house of the hotel are also appartmemts, which the Hotel doesn't own. But we never had problems with them, they were quite nice. It ain't very new, the furniture also looks very cheap and used. I slept very well in bed, they are really smooth. If there's a bed for two, you're also able to seperate them into two beds for one. There are also Tv's in the rooms. The rooms are cleaned every day very well, the baths also. The shower cabines aren't very stable, if you hut them just a little bit, they sound like they would break, but they don't. In one of my friends rooms something in the shower broke, but it was repaired quickly. The service personal spoke english, some of them also german and it was very friendly. The breakfast was very sweet, typical Italy, and it was served at the seats. It'd be better if there was a buffet, because if you don't like the cake, croissant/roll or the marmalade the pit on your seat they throw it away. There is also an elevator in house, but it could only be used with a key, and for old people or the disabled it's not very comfortable getting up to fourth floor by the stairs. The towels in the bath won't be changed everyday. But you can sleep in the hotel very well and for two stars I won't except very much. It was okay and maybe again!
